COUNTER ATTACK!
New Play Honors the Great American Diner Waitress
We so thoroughly enjoyed this production. HIGHLY RECOMMENDED! The author, playwright, cast and crew captured the real essence of sincere hospitality in the stressful environs of the restaurant industry. More importantly, it pays homage to all those American blue-collar jobs that very few expect to evolve into lifetime careers. They are REAL JOBS that raise real families and provide real livelihoods. Those of us in the trenches of the blue-collar workforce can be proud of our legitimate career paths in our trades and industries of choice.
